Right now I have an ARAGON 4004 MK II that turns on but does not make any sound. Occasionally if you MESS WITH the wires it appears to COME ON and the works and sounds perfect. I have changed all the wiring from the left to the right channel and the problem stays with the amplifier so now I know it is not the input or speaker wiring and simply a problem INTERNAL to the AMPLIFIER. I suspect, but do not know, that it is a problem in the OUTPUT RELAY CIRCUIT. Here are some questions: Does anyone have a similar problem?
